تعلم أكواد G-code بالعربي لا يعني ترجمة الأكواد نفسها، فهي رموز عالمية تبقى بالحروف اللاتينية على كل شاشة تحكم في العالم، وإنما يعني ربط كل رمز بمعناه العملي بلغتك حتى تقرأ البرنامج بطلاقة. الطريق الأقصر: ابدأ بقائمة الأكواد الأساسية في هذا المقال، اربط كل كود بجملة عربية واحدة واضحة، ثم ثبّت الربط بدقائق تدريب يومية. خلال أسبوعين تتحول القائمة من جدول تراجعه إلى لغة تقرأها.

لماذا تبقى الأكواد بالحروف اللاتينية؟

لأنها معيار صناعي عالمي يرجع أصله إلى مواصفة RS-274 الأمريكية، كما تشرح مادة جي-كود في ويكيبيديا العربية. وحدات التحكم كلها، من اليابانية إلى الألمانية إلى الصينية، تعرض G01 وM03 بالشكل نفسه، ودليل أي ماكينة ستعمل عليها سيكتبها كذلك. مهارتك الحقيقية إذن ليست في “تعريب” الرمز بل في أن يستدعي دماغك المعنى فورًا: ترى G00 فتعرف أنها حركة سريعة بلا قطع، وترى M08 فتعرف أن سائل التبريد سيفتح. هذا الربط بين الرمز والمعنى هو كل ما ستبنيه.

ما الأكواد التي تبدأ بها؟

ليست المئات التي في دليل الماكينة، بل نواة صغيرة تظهر في كل برنامج تقريبًا. يضم مرجع LinuxCNC المفتوح القائمة الكاملة بدقة، لكن هذه هي النواة التي تستحق الحفظ أولًا:

الكودالمعنى بالعربيملاحظة للحفظ
G00حركة سريعة بلا قطعانتقال فقط، أخطر ما يُخلط مع G01
G01حركة قطع مستقيمة بسرعة التغذية Fشريك G00 الدائم
G02 / G03قوس مع عقارب الساعة / عكسهازوج يُحفظ معًا
G17 / G18مستوى التفريز / مستوى الخراطةيقلب حكم اتجاه الأقواس
G20 / G21الوحدات بوصة / ملمسطر الأمان الأول في البرنامج
G40 / G41 / G42إلغاء / يسار / يمين تعويض نصف قطر الأداةثلاثية واحدة
G54إزاحة صفر القطعة الأولىأين يقع صفر العمل
G90 / G91إحداثيات مطلقة / نسبيةزوج يُحفظ معًا
M03 / M05تشغيل عمود الدوران / إيقافهبداية القطع ونهايته
M06تغيير الأداةمع رقم الأداة T
M08 / M09فتح سائل التبريد / إغلاقهزوج
M30نهاية البرنامج والعودة للبدايةآخر سطر تقريبًا

لاحظ نمط الجدول: معظم الأكواد تعيش في أزواج أو ثلاثيات متقابلة، والحفظ بالأزواج أسرع وأثبت من حفظ كل كود وحده، لأن استدعاء أحد الطرفين يسحب الآخر معه. والزوج الأكثر إرباكًا للمبتدئين، G02 وG03، له شرح مفصل بحيلة الحفظ في الفرق بين G02 و G03.

كيف تحفظها فعلًا بدل أن تنساها بعد أسبوع؟

القراءة المتكررة للجدول أعلاه لن تكفي، فالألفة البصرية ليست استدعاءً. ما يبني الذاكرة طويلة الأمد أمران موثقان في أبحاث التعلم: الاسترجاع النشط، أي أن تُسأل “ماذا يفعل G54؟” وتنتج الإجابة من ذاكرتك قبل رؤيتها، والتكرار المتباعد، أي توزيع المراجعة على أيام متباعدة بدل حشوها في جلسة واحدة. عمليًا: جولة 60 ثانية صباحًا وأخرى مساءً من الأسئلة القصيرة، مع إعادة تلقائية لما تخطئ فيه، تغرس النواة كلها في أسبوعين إلى ثلاثة. تطبيق G-Code Sprint المجاني مبني على هاتين الفكرتين بالضبط ويمكنك البدء من صفحة التدريب على G-code.

ماذا عن مصطلحات الورشة العربية؟

ستحتاج مفردات قليلة تتكرر في كل شرح عربي: التغذية (F، سرعة تقدم الأداة في المعدن)، وعمود الدوران (S بالدورة في الدقيقة)، وصفر القطعة (النقطة المرجعية التي تقاس منها الإحداثيات)، وتعويض نصف قطر الأداة (إزاحة المسار بمقدار نصف سمك الأداة)، وسائل التبريد. اربط كل مصطلح عربي بحرفه البرمجي مرة واحدة وستجد أن قراءة الشروحات العربية والإنجليزية صارت متكافئة، لأن الأكواد نفسها مشتركة. وإن أردت منهجًا كاملًا يرتب هذه الخطوات أسبوعًا بأسبوع فابدأ من دورة برمجة CNC مجانية.

الخلاصة: اربط الرمز بالمعنى ودرّب الربط يوميًا

الأكواد عالمية ولن تتغير، والعربية هي لغة الفهم لا لغة الرمز. احفظ النواة المذكورة أعلاه بالأزواج، وحوّل الحفظ إلى تدريب يومي قصير بالسؤال والجواب، واستعن بالمحاكي لرؤية الأكواد تتحرك أمامك، وستقرأ خلال شهر برامج حقيقية بطلاقة. الأدوات كلها مجانية، والمطلوب الوحيد هو الانتظام: دقيقتان كل يوم أفضل من ساعتين كل جمعة.

المصادر

الأسئلة الشائعة (FAQ)

كيف أتعلم أكواد G-code بالعربي؟

اربط كل رمز لاتيني بمعناه العربي في جملة واحدة، وابدأ بنواة الأكواد الأساسية ثم ثبّتها بتدريب يومي قصير بالسؤال والجواب. أفضل أداة مجانية لهذه الطبقة هي تطبيق G-Code Sprint: اختبارات 60 ثانية تعيد عليك الأكواد الخاطئة تلقائيًا حتى تثبت.

هل توجد نسخة عربية من أكواد G-code؟

لا، الأكواد رموز عالمية موحدة تبقى بالحروف اللاتينية على كل وحدات التحكم. الذي يكون بالعربية هو الشرح والمعنى، وهذا هو الجزء الذي تتعلمه.

كم كودًا يجب أن أحفظ؟

ابدأ بحوالي 20 كودًا أساسيًا تغطي معظم أسطر أي برنامج، ثم وسّع تدريجيًا حسب ماكينتك. حفظ المئات دفعة واحدة مضيعة للجهد لأن الكثير منها نادر الاستخدام.

ما الفرق بين أكواد G وأكواد M؟

أكواد G تتحكم في الحركة والهندسة: مواضع وأقواس ومستويات وتعويضات. أكواد M أوامر تشغيلية للماكينة: عمود الدوران وسائل التبريد وتغيير الأداة ونهاية البرنامج. البرنامج الواقعي مزيج من الاثنين في كل الأحوال.

G-Code Sprint أداة للتعلم والتدريب فقط. التزم دائمًا بتعليمات المدرب وصاحب العمل ودليل الماكينة وقواعد السلامة في الورشة.